## Releases

HueCheck cuts a release whenever the contrast-rule set changes, since downstream audits depend on exact thresholds. Bump the version, regenerate the WCAG fixture report, and make sure the Tidemark palette tests still pass. Then tag and sign — unsigned tags get rejected by the publish hook. The signing key the hook expects is below.

deploy key for kagup-bawig: bky9_ZMq28eTw9

The Quillbase user-profile store is sharded by account hash across sixteen partitions, so if one shard looks hot, check the rebalance queue before paging anyone. Reads fan out through the Lattice router; writes pin to the owning shard. To query shard metadata directly during an incident, hit the /shards/status endpoint using the on-call token below.

login token, yajeg-fawif: eyJhbGciOiJIUzI1NiIsInR5cCI6IkpXVCJ9.eyJzdWIiOiIEdPQYnZXaZIn0.HSRTnYZBx0Qc

**Postmortem timeline — Farelight pricing experiment**

14:22 — On-call paged after checkout conversions dropped sharply on the Farelight platform. Investigation showed the ticket-pricing experiment had begun serving the treatment price to 100% of traffic instead of the intended 10% split, due to a misconfigured rollout flag pushed earlier that afternoon. Experiment was halted at 14:41 and prices reverted. The deploy responsible was identified by the token recorded below.

session token of fadug-hahap = htk3_554

**Ticket: Digest scheduler skipping Monday batches**

The Mailloom digest job silently skips the Monday 06:00 run whenever the weekend backlog exceeds the batch cap. Users in the Dornfield workspace noticed missing digests twice now. Probably a cursor reset bug in the scheduler loop. Repro'd on staging. The trace token from the failing run is below.

pipeline stamp: htk4_66df